3-(4-METHYLPHENYL)PYRIDINE synthesis

13synthesis methods
-

Yield:4423-09-0 99%

Reaction Conditions:

with potassium phosphate;palladium diacetate;triphenylphosphine in N,N-dimethyl-formamide at 90; for 1 h;Schlenk technique;Inert atmosphere;

Steps:

4.2.1 Reaction of 3-iodopyridine with BiPh3 reagent (for Table 1)

General procedure: An oven dried Schlenk tube was purged with nitrogen and charged with 3-iodopyridine (0.875 mmol, 179.3 mg), BiPh3 (0.25 mmol, 110 mg), K3PO4 (1.5 mmol, 318 mg), Pd(OAc)2 (0.025 mmol, 5.6 mg), PPh3 (0.1 mmol, 26.2 mg) followed by dry DMF (3 mL) under nitrogen atmosphere. The reaction mixture was stirred in an oil bath at 90°C for 1h. It was brought to rt, treated with water (10mL), and extracted with ethyl acetate (2×20 mL). The organic extract was treated with brine, dried over anhydrous MgSO4, and concentrated using rotary evaporator under the reduced pressure. The crude was subjected to silica gel column chromatography (5% EtOAc/Hexane) to obtain 3-phenylpyridine (1.1) as colorless oil (115 mg, 98%).

References:

Rao, Maddali L.N.;Dhanorkar, Ritesh J. [Tetrahedron,2015,vol. 71,# 2,p. 338 - 349]
